Handing off the Slatemap tile cache to Priya before the sync. Current state: L2 cache hit rate ~82%, eviction storms on zoom levels 14–16 still unresolved. Workaround in place: pinned hot tiles for the Brindleport region. Don't touch the TTL config until the invalidation fix lands — it masks a race in the render queue. Remaining tasks, benchmarks, and the eviction-storm investigation notes are all collected on the internal page below.

runbook for tahag-fajep: https://confluence.lumicsys.internal/pages/display/browse/display

## Changed defaults

Heads up: the Ledgerline tax-rate lookup cache now defaults to a 15-minute TTL instead of 24 hours. Turns out rates in the Veldt County sandbox were going stale mid-demo, which was embarrassing. Eviction is now LRU rather than FIFO, and the cache warms on boot. If you're reviewing, check that nothing hardcodes the old TTL. The new defaults land as follows.

deployment values, bajop-taweg:
holwyn:
  log_level: debug
  metrics_host: metrics.holwyn.zemvarsys.internal
  pool_size: 32

To: Dispatch Desk
Subject: Antique clock — outbound repair

The Ardewick long-case clock goes to Pellam Restorations today. Movement is packed separately; pendulum in the marked tube. Both crates are in bay two, signed off by facilities. Do not stack anything on them. Collection window is this afternoon only — if missed, the slot pushes a week. When the driver arrives, relay the following hand-over instruction word for word.

dispatch memo: the sorius tamius courier leaves the praeth ledger at gate 4873 under passcode 928014

### v3.8.0 — Dark mode defaults changed

Heads up, on-call: the Pinemarten admin dashboard now defaults to dark mode for all new sessions instead of following system preference. Existing users keep their saved choice. Why you care: a few cached stylesheets render charts with invisible axes — a hard refresh fixes it, so don't escalate those tickets. We also moved the theme toggle server-side. The new default settings are listed below.

service settings:
[sorys]
port = 8000
team = eliius
host = sorys.novacstack.example
region = south-3
access_code = ac_f66665
timeout_ms = 250